As a Section Head, You Will

Lead a team of electrical engineers assigned to develop test equipment in the Aircraft Group. Serve as direct supervisor for 1-10 direct reports, providing technical mentoring and training to develop his/her team's competency, skills, and efficiency to meet test equipment engineering global standards.

Work together with the Test Equipment Site Manager(s) to assign engineers to projects as required and is accountable for your team's performance in the execution of their project responsibilities.

Enforce process compliance and participates in process development to improve efficiency and rigor.

Perform performance reviews for assigned staff and participate in workforce planning and recruiting/hiring.

Workforce planning and recruiting/hiring.

Be an individual contributor 50% of the time

Serve As a Direct Individual Contributor To Assigned Projects At 50 – 75% Capacity. In Order To Serve Directly As An Electrical Engineer On TE Projects, And To Effectively Mentor The Assigned Team, The Section Head For TE Electrical Engineering Will Need Competency In The Following Disciplines

Analog/Digital Circuit Design

Electronic Test Console (ETC) Design for ATP, QTP for flight control system components

Design of Real-time HIL/SIL test systems for complex flight control systems

Cabling design for flight control test systems

Electromechanical design and packaging

Printed Wiring Board (PWB) Design
